That is only if they can speed up the DPs enough without increasing costs "too much".
NTaM, welcome. You haven't filled one of the slots on your calendar. Indy needs to be able to draw, and the course itself isn't anything special, except for the one, long run. Not to mention, that instant narrowing at Turn 1 could easily make a mess of a bunched field. Also, street circuits ARE necessary in markets that are critical for the series, but don't have a suitable permanent circuit. And it's not like Baltimore, Belle Isle, or Long Beach are awful, even by street circuit standards. Go take a look at the 2002 and 2003 iterations of Miami, the 1991 iteration of New Orleans, the 2005 iteration of San Jose, and the 1987 iteration of San Antonio. (If you want confusing, look up the IMSA Columbus street circuit: start line, finish line, timing line for laps, and pit lane all in different places.) Trust me, the current crop of street circuits isn't bad at all. BTW, what do you categorize Montreal as? |
